Ricky Dale Spence, of Williamstown, New Jersey, formerly of Emporia, Virginia, passed away on June 1st, 2024 after a long battle of cancer, he was 68.

 

Born to the late Horace and Peggy (nee Mangum) Spence on March 12, 1956, in Rocky Mount, North Carolina. Ricky is the cherished brother of Brenda Martin, Anne Eubanks, Steve Spence, Mike Spence, and the late Ginger Cox. Growing up, Ricky lived in Emporia, Virginia. At the age of 20, Ricky met the love of his life, his wife of 46 years, Bernice (nee Smuzinsky). The two met while working together, eventually moving to New Jersey to be closer to Bernice's family. They had a beautiful Church wedding at The Ukrainian Catholic Church in Cecil, New Jersey. The young couple planned for their future together full of adventure, love, and laughter. . They bought a home in Williamstown and loved spending time working to make it the home they envisioned for themselves. While being young homeowners, Ricky had to learn quickly how to handle home renovations. Ricky and Bernice would often find inspiration on their favorite show, "This Old House". When the two were not working on their home, they would go on drives throughout New Jersey enjoying the scenery or going to the shore.

 

Ricky is a veteran of the United States Coast Guard. His hobbies include listening to music, working on model cars, painting, and taking care of the lawn.

 

He will be remembered fondly for his outgoing personality, gentle demeanor, and ability to put a smile on anyone's face.

 

Services will be held privately by the family.
